      I've followed this process to upgrade Ubuntu 18.04 to 20.04 behind a Cloudron instance.

      Everything appeared to run smoothly. MySQL 5.7 was uninstalled as part of the process and we kept the data, then installed MySQL 8.0 during post upgrade steps. This appeared to go well. We needed to perform the "Fixup collectd" step, and this appeared to work.

      The CLI tests at the end of the upgrade guide all work - we have the right Ubuntu version, box is running, collectd is running. The server boots and all our apps appear to be working.

      However after the upgrade accessing our dashboard shows the DNS setup screen instead of the dashboard. Attempting to go direct to deep URLs such as /#/apps just redirects back to the DNS setup screen. So we can't get into Cloudron to manage everything.

      We have a server snapshot from before the upgrade, but of course data is already changing. So we'd prefer not to roll back and start over if possible.

      Anyone seen this and/or got any tips?
